SEGMENTATION HARDWARE
An execution to map two-dimensional user-defined addresses into one-dimensional physical addresses. This mapping is affected by means of segment table. Every entry in the segment table has a segment limit and a segment base. The segment base contains the starting address wherever the segment resides in memory, while the segment limit specifies the length of the segment.
A logical address concise of two parts: an offset and a segment number,s into that segment, d The segment number is utilized as an index to the table. The offset d of the logical address ought to be between 0 and the segment limit. The segment table is basically an array of base-limit register pairs.
